Caterpillar may be the biggest winner of a national infrastructure overhaul

  • The benefits would impact companies that make, sell or rent anything used for construction.
  • By DAMIAN J. TROISE
    AP Business Writer

    Plans to pump money into rebuilding the nation's roads, bridges and other infrastructure could give companies that make machinery and materials a solid foundation for growth.

    Caterpillar, with its heavy machinery, and construction materials company Vulcan Materials could see years of additional business as roads and bridges are rebuilt and buildings are modernized. The benefits would be even broader, impacting Sherwin-Williams, United Rentals and others that make, sell, or rent anything used for construction.
